📌A single person spends around $2,142 per month with rent, or $1,390 for everyday expenses alone.
📌A couple spends around $3,450 per month with rent, or $2,097 for everyday expenses alone.
📌A family of three spends around $4,757 per month with rent, or $2,804 without housing.
📊Overall, Svendborg is 60–68% above the global median across household types. Within Europe, costs are 21% above average – pricier than most cities in the region.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the city center costs around $848, dropping to $733 outside central areas. Housing accounts for roughly 24% of the average salary ($3,502) – well above the 30% international benchmark.
💰The average net salary is $3,502 – comfortably above monthly costs of $2,142. Most workers can save and live well. A comfortable lifestyle typically starts at $3,213.
🛒Groceries cost around $331 per month for one person. A mid-range dinner for two is priced at $110 – above the European average of $75.0.
🚌A monthly public transport pass costs about $76.5 – above the European average of $48.00.

Is Svendborg expensive to live in?
Svendborg sits squarely in the middle of the price spectrum – not cheap, not expensive. Monthly costs with rent tend to hover around $2,142, which most working professionals can handle without feeling financially squeezed.

What is the average salary in Svendborg?
After taxes, the average worker in Svendborg takes home about $3,502 per month. Of course, that varies a lot by industry and experience – tech and finance pay well above this, while service jobs often fall below it.
Is rent high in Svendborg?
Rent in Svendborg is middle-of-the-road – 1-bedroom apartments fall between $733 and $848 per month. Not cheap, not outrageous, with reasonable options across most neighborhoods.
Is food expensive in Svendborg?
Grocery spending in Svendborg lands around $331 per month for one person – not cheap, not expensive. Local produce and staples are fairly priced, though imported goods and specialty items cost more. Overall, food is a manageable part of the budget.
How much is public transport in Svendborg?
Getting around Svendborg by public transport costs about $76.5 per month. A monthly pass generally covers buses, trams, and metro – much cheaper than owning a car for the daily commute.
